Instructions for converting Daviteq Sigfox Exd-Pressure device to Daviteq LoraWAN Exd-Pressure device. 1. Prepare tools: 1 pc x Screwdriver 1 pc x 12” Wrench 1 tube x Thread Lock Glue 1 bottle x Cleaning alcohol 1 pc x Cleaning cloth 1 pc x Grinding tool 1 pc x Heat gun Figure 1.1: Tool list 2. Disassemble the Daviteq Sigfox Exd Pressure device: Step 1: Unscrew the antenna by turning the antenna counter-clockwise and open the device housing cover by turning the upper housing cover counter-clockwise as a below figure. Figure 2.1: Unscrew the antenna and open the housing cover of Daviteq Sigfox Exd Pressure device. Step 2: Grind the excess part inside the housing cover to fit with new LoraWAN main board by grinding tool. Figure 2.2: Grind the excess part inside the housing cover. Step 3: Remove the Sigfox mainboard by screwdriver. The position of 3 screws is marked as Figure 2.3. Figure 2.3: Remove the Sigfox mainboard by screwdriver. Step 4: Unscrew the antenna cable and cut out the 2 wires connecting the pressure sensor and Sigfox mainboard. Figure 2.4: Unscrew the antenna cable and cut out the connecting the 2 wires. Step 5: Heat up the connecting thread between the pressure sensor and housing by heat gun (recommended heat with temperature of 300 oC in 20-30 minutes) to melt the thread lock glue for easy disassembling. Then unscrew the sensor by turning counterclockwise using wrench. Figure 2.5: Heat up the connecting thread. Figure 2.6: Unscrew the sensor by turning counterclockwise using wrench. Step 6: Peel off all labels on the housing of Sigfox device. Step 7: Clean the housing and thread by alcohol and cloth. Assemble the Daviteq LoraWAN Exd Pressure device: Note: Only re-use housing, antenna for converting from Sigfox device to LoraWAN device. DON’T re-use the Sigfox mainboard and pressure sensor. Step 1: Apply thread lock glue to the connection thread and screw the new pressure sensor to the housing by turn clockwise. Warning: Do not use to too much glue as it will take too long to dry and leak to the mainboard. Recommend using 2-3 drops of glue. Figure 3.1: Apply thread lock glue to the connection thread of sensor. Figure 3.2: Screw the sensor to the housing by turning clockwise using wrench Step 2: Select correct LoraWAN mainboard for the sensor in the step 1:- 10 bar new sensor will be installed with LoraWAN mainboard having item code on the main board label of WSLRWEX-PPS-10-01- 100 bar new sensor will be installed with LoraWAN mainboard having item code on the main board label of WSLRWEX-PPS-100-01 Step 3: Note out the serial number on the selected LoraWAN mainboard label for later usage in labelling step. Step 4: Screw the antenna cable on the LoraWAN mainboard to antenna and plug socket of sensor cable to the socket on the LoraWan mainboard. Warning: Arrange the wires neatly to avoid the wires being stuck. Figure 3.3: Screw the antenna cable and plug socket of sensor cable. Step 5: Fix the LoraWan mainboard to the housing in the position as shown by screwdriver. The position of 2 screws is marked as Figure 3.4. Figure 3.4: Position of 2 screws on to screw the LoraWan mainboard to the housing. Step 6: Stick the sensor manual QRCode label inside the housing cover as Figure 3.5. Figure 3.5: Position of the manual QRCode label inside the housing cover. Step 7: Screw the housing cover and antenna. Make sure Oring is available on housing cover. Stick labels on the housing of Daviteq LoraWAN Exd Pressure device: There are 4 types of labels for the LoraWAN Exd Pressure device: 1 x LoraWAN label, 1 x Device information label1 x Magnet reed-switch label1 x Manual QRCode of Daviteq LoraWAN Exd Pressure firmware3 device label And 4 types of label and LoraWAN mainboard in the package. Step 1: Screw the housing cover tighty then stick the LoraWAN label vertically. The direction of the label as Figure 4.1. Figure 4.1: Position and direction of the LoraWAN label on the housing cover. Step 2: Stick the device information label at the position at Figure 4.2. Note: Make sure the serial number on the label is the same as one on the main board label. The serial number on the mainboard label is noted out in step 3 of section “3. Assemble the Daviteq LoraWAN Exd Pressure device” The the device information label is next to sensor mounting semi-circular hole. Figure 4.2: Position and directon of the device information label on the housing Step 3: Stick the magnet reed-switch label as position as Figure 4.3. Figure 4.3: Position of the magnet reed-switch label on the housing After completing labelling, the sensor will be as below figure 4.4.
